Intersections II: Art, Healthcare, and Well-being

Intersections II: Art, Healthcare, and Well-being explores the active role of artistic practice in reimagining healthcare, medical literacy, and well-being. An introduction to the work of artists Špela Petrič and Mary Maggic shows how artistic engagement with infrastructures of care and medical systems can contribute to medical literacy and awareness. Concrete examples of cross-disciplinary collaborations between artists and medical tech professionals at Johannes Kepler University will be followed by a panel discussion including representatives from EIT Health and EIT Culture & Creativity, Ludwig Boltzmann Gesellschaft, and Bayern Innovativ that focuses on the benefits of interdisciplinarity and future ways in which the two worlds can experiment together. In the final sessions, Jill Sonke, Andreas Leithner, and Kyoko Kunoh examine though a public health lens how arts can build social cohesion and solidarity and make a difference when integrated into medical environments.
